Adult ADHD Symptoms

Adults suffering from ADHD often experience feelings of anxiety and despair. They might believe that their problems are due to bad habits, poor organization, or character flaws.

It is important to get a thorough evaluation by an health care professional or mental health professional. This includes talking to your family members and what you are experiencing. Nau, completing psychiatric questions and assessments, and looking over the person's medical history.

1. Inattentiveness

If you find it difficult to concentrate on tasks or staying focused in conversations it could be an indication of ADHD. You may find it difficult to follow complicated instructions or your mind might wander. This can cause errors at work, as well as in relationships with family and friends. You may also be easily distracted by other distractions like social media, television or your thoughts. You may also find it easy to forget important deadlines, dates or documents.

It is possible to lose things on occasion, but if this occurs often, or if you forget to take your medication, you could be suffering from inattentive ADHD. These can cause major problems in your daily life including lost income, missed appointments and financial issues. They can also make you appear rude and selfish to others around you.

2. Hyperactivity

ADHD is diagnosed when you are unable to keep track of the time when working on mental tasks that require a lot of effort. Everyone gets distracted at times but if this occurs frequently it could be a sign. Finding it difficult to finish tasks on time, or forgetting important appointments are also common signs of adult minor adhd symptoms.

Hyperactivity is another sign of adult female adhd symptoms ADHD that may include fidgeting, tapping feet or excessive talk. These behaviors are usually a result of a strong desire to be active and to take part in thrilling activities. Feelings of restlessness and anxiety are often triggered by small irritations. This can lead to depression and an endless cycle of negative thoughts.

Unlike inattentive ADHD, hyperactivity-impulsivity symptoms are visible throughout the day and are noticeable in more than one setting. The symptoms must be present before 12 years old and affect the everyday functioning. Many people with hyperactive-impulsive ADHD have a history of emotional and behavioural problems in childhood, which can help confirm a diagnosis of the disorder.

If you think that you have hyperactive-impulsive ADHD, talk to your doctor. You may be referred to an expert like psychologist or psychiatrist to conduct a thorough evaluation. While you wait, look for ways to lessen stress and manage your emotions. Stress can be reduced by eating well, exercising regularly and sleeping enough. Meditation techniques can also aid. 3. Impulsivity

People suffering from ADHD often struggle to manage their impulses and can cause issues at work, home and at school. They might be inclined to blurting out answers during classes or interrupting their friends, or they might make promises that they cannot keep. These behaviors can cause tension in relationships and trigger feelings of regret and guilt. It is also possible for an impulsiveness to get in the way of completing tasks such as postponing assignments until the last minute, or procrastinating on chores at home.

The positive side is that even though the tendency to be impulsive can be a challenging part of ADHD to overcome, it's not impossible. You can take a few easy steps to improve your life and manage your impulses.

The trigger for impulse is usually an emotional or situational trigger. This can lead to a rush of emotions and thoughts that make it difficult to think before you act. This could be followed by a decision to act fast without thinking about the consequences. For example buying something on impulse or expressing an opinion before being asked. This kind of impulsive behavior could result in feelings of regret or even satisfaction depending on the results.

One of the most effective ways to decrease impulsivity is to practice self-compassion. This will help reduce negative emotions that can trigger impulsive behavior. Finding healthy coping methods and routines can also be beneficial, as is regular aerobic exercises. This can help you regulate your heart rate and blood pressure, which can also calm an impulsive behaviour. 5. Trouble with emotions

The presence of emotional instability is usually a sign of undiagnosed ADHD in adults. This condition can cause problems at work and in relationships. It can also make people feel overwhelmed with daily tasks like cooking meals, visiting grocery stores, or even cleaning their homes.

The signs of emotional instability are anger, tears or rage, self-harm or suicide thoughts and actions, as well as feeling a hollow crashing sensation that everything is terrible. It can be caused by life events and may come and go. It can be seen in teenagers and young adults but is more common in older individuals. People with a mental health history or with weak support systems may be affected.

If you're an adult suffering from ADHD and have emotional instability, it's crucial to seek help. Your doctor can refer to a therapist that will help you develop better coping techniques and learn how to cope with your emotions in a healthier way. They might also recommend medication to manage your symptoms, which might include stimulants. You should discuss any potential side effects with your doctor.
